2.8 Searching for a destination using the LDAP server 2 2 In the administrator mode, select [Network] - [LDAP Settings] - [LDAP Server Registration], then con- figure the following settings. Item [LDAP Server Registration] [Server Address] [Port Number] [Search Base] [Timeout] [Max. Search Result] [Authentication Method] [Login Name] [Password] [Domain Name] [Select Server Authentication Method] [Use Referral] [Search Condition Attributes] [Initial Setting for Search Details] Description Register the LDAP server used to search for a destination. Enter the LDAP server address. Use one of the following formats. • Example of host name entry: "host.example.com" • Example of IP address (IPv4) entry: "192.168.1.1" • Example of IP address (IPv6) entry: "fe80::220:6bff:fe10:2f16" If necessary, change the LDAP server port number. Normally, you can use the original port number. [389] is specified by default. Specify the starting point to search for a user to be authenticated (using ASCII characters of up to 255 bytes). The range from the entered origin point, including the following tree structure, is searched. Example of entry: "cn=users,dc=example,dc=com" If necessary, change the time-out time to limit a communication with the LDAP server. [60] sec. is specified by default. Change the maximum number of destinations to be displayed as search results, if necessary. [100] is specified by default. Select the authentication method to log in to the LDAP server. Select one appropriate for the authentication method used for your LDAP server. [anonymous] is specified by default. Log in to the LDAP server, and enter the login name to search for a destination (using up to 255 bytes). Enter the password (using up to 128 bytes). To enter (change) the password, select the [Change Password] check box, then enter a new password. Enter the domain name to log in to the LDAP server (using ASCII characters of up to 64 bytes). If [GSS-SPNEGO] is selected in [Authentication Method], enter the domain name of Active Directory. Select the LDAP server authentication method. • [Set Value]: Use the settings of [Login Name], [Password], and [Domain Name]. • [Dynamic Authentication]: The system prompts you to enter the user name and password when Address Search (LDAP) is carried out. [Set Value] is specified by default. Select whether or not to use the referral function, if necessary. Make an appropriate choice to fit the LDAP server environment. [On] is specified by default. Select attributes to be specified when the LDAP search is carried out. The setting can be switched between [Name] (cn) and [Nickname] (displayName). [Name] is specified by default.
